Join Festival Choir members and their conductor Donald Judge to rehearse Brahms Requiem, a work beloved of all choral singers. We’ll be singing in English, and will conclude the day with an impromptu performance of as much of the piece as we can reasonably manage – friends and public welcome at 3.45.

We welcome singers of all abilities to enjoy exploring great music in a convivial, supportive atmosphere.

Registration Form

Registration fee of £15 includes music loan, tea/coffee and biscuits.
